Program Overview
Professional MBA students have access to career management services through Mays’ Career Management Center. The center uses a market-realistic approach that emphasizes our students’ personal responsibility in managing their careers.
Program Highlights
- Individualized attention: Each MBA student receives individualized attention in order to develop near-term and long-term career management strategies and networking skills. Customized job search strategies and skills such as resume writing, mock interviews and coaching on negotiation skills help students manage their career search and develop career management strategies for their professional career.
- Online career resources: The Career Management Center offers a suite of online tools and resources including Beyond B-School, CareerLeader, HireMays, and dedicated LinkedIn and Twitter accounts designed to help Professional MBA graduates manage their careers.
- Career management workshops: Students can attend career management workshops throughout their MBA experience. Workshop topics include managing career transitions, developing a career plan, creating a personal brand, utilizing social media tools in a job search, and more.
- Ongoing corporate relationships: The Career Management Center staff work closely with employers to identify and connect with MBA talent to meet the company’s hiring needs. Employers can use HireMays.com to request resume books and post job opportunities for Professional MBA students and alumni.
